Vouni Panayia Winery

Vouni Panayia Winery, located in the picturesque village of Panayia, is known for its traditional winemaking methods. Their award-winning wines, including their renowned Maratheftiko variety, are a testament to their dedication to quality.

Kolios Winery

Kolios Winery, nestled in the hills of Kathikas, produces exceptional red, white, and rosé wines. Their vineyards, combined with modern winemaking techniques, result in wines that are rich in flavor and character.

Tsiakkas Winery

Tsiakkas Winery, situated in the village of Pelendri, is known for its commitment to sustainability and organic winemaking. Their wines, made from indigenous grape varieties, reflect the unique terroir of the Troodos mountain region.

Ezousa Winery

Ezousa Winery, located in Kannaviou, produces exceptional wines from both local and international grape varieties. Their winemaking philosophy revolves around preserving the natural flavors and characteristics of the grapes.

Kyperounda Winery

Kyperounda Winery, located in the highest village in Cyprus, is synonymous with quality. Their wines, produced from meticulously selected grapes, are known for their elegance and complexity.

Ayia Mavri Winery

Ayia Mavri Winery, situated in the region of Paphos, specializes in producing red wines. Their focus on quality and attention to detail result in wines that are both bold and structured.

Zambartas Wineries

Zambartas Wineries, located in the Krasochoria wine region, is a family-owned winery known for its artisanal approach. Their dedication to crafting wines with depth and balance is evident in every bottle.

Ktima Dafermou

Ktima Dafermou, nestled in the hills of Omodos, produces wines from both indigenous and international grape varieties. Guided by traditional winemaking techniques, their wines showcase the unique characteristics of the region.

Vasilikon Winery

Vasilikon Winery, located in the village of Kathikas, is renowned for its premium wines. With a focus on quality and innovation, their wines have gained recognition both locally and internationally.

Fikardos Winery

Fikardos Winery, situated in Mesogi, is a family-owned winery that prides itself on producing wines of exceptional quality. Their dedication to crafting wines with a distinct character is evident in every bottle.

Lambouri Winery

Lambouri Winery, located in Koilani, is known for its extensive vineyards and meticulous winemaking process. With a diverse range of grape varieties, they offer wines to suit every palate.

Tsangarides Winery

Tsangarides Winery, situated in Lemona, is a family-run winery that combines tradition with innovation. Their wines, made from carefully cultivated grapes, capture the essence of the region.

Vardalis Winery

Vardalis Winery, located in the village of Agios Amvrosios, is known for its small-batch, handcrafted wines. Their commitment to quality and attention to detail result in wines that are truly exceptional.

Sodap Winery

Sodap Winery, situated in Limassol, is one of the oldest wineries in Cyprus. With a rich history spanning decades, they continue to produce wines that are loved by locals and sought after by wine enthusiasts.

Olympus Winery

Olympus Winery, located in the picturesque village of Mandria, is known for its organic winemaking practices. Their dedication to sustainability and the environment is reflected in the high quality of their wines.

FAQs

1. Can I visit the wineries for wine tasting?

Yes, most of the wineries in Cyprus offer wine tasting experiences. Some may require prior booking, so it’s advisable to check their websites or contact them beforehand.

2. Are the wineries open to the public?

Yes, the majority of wineries in Cyprus are open to the public. However, it’s recommended to check their opening hours before visiting to avoid any disappointment.

3. Can I buy wines directly from the wineries?

Absolutely! Many wineries in Cyprus have onsite wine shops where you can purchase their wines directly. It’s a great opportunity to bring home some of your favorite bottles.

4. Are there any guided tours available at the wineries?

Yes, several wineries in Cyprus offer guided tours of their vineyards and production facilities. These tours provide valuable insights into the winemaking process and often include tastings as well.

5. Are there any special events or festivals held at the wineries?

Yes, some wineries in Cyprus host special events and festivals throughout the year. These events range from harvest celebrations to wine and food pairings, offering visitors a unique and immersive experience.
